Sod Landscaping in Ventura County, CA
Sod landscaping services involve the installation of fresh, healthy grass to create a lush, green lawn.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ing patchy or damaged turf, establishing new lawns on bare soil, or upgrading existing grass for improved appearance and durability. Property owners typically want to understand the types of grass suitable for their climate, the preparation needed before installation, and how to maintain a healthy, vibrant lawn once the sod is laid.
Before requesting sod landscaping, homeowners should consider the condition of their soil, the amount of sunlight the area receives, and their desired level of lawn maintenance. It's also helpful to clarify the scope of the project, such as whether the goal is to cover a small yard or a larger property, and to discuss any specific aesthetic preferences or functional needs. Proper planning ensures the sod installation aligns with the property's landscape and the homeowner’s expectations.

Sod Landscaping Questions
What types of lawn areas can be landscaped with sod? Sod can be installed on most prepared soil surfaces to create a lush, even lawn suitable for various property types.
How does sod landscaping improve a property’s appearance? It provides an instant, uniform green space that enhances curb appeal and creates a healthy environment for outdoor activities.
What are common projects involving sod landscaping? Typical projects include replacing dead or patchy grass, establishing new lawns, or renovating existing landscaped areas.
What should property owners consider before installing sod? Proper soil preparation and choosing the right type of sod for the climate are key to ensuring successful establishment and longevity.
